How they compare
Haiti currently reports 2,110 against 1,740 in Madagascar, a difference of 370.
That makes Haiti's figure about 1.2 times Madagascar's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 17 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Madagascar ahead.
Haiti ranks 116th and Madagascar ranks 119th of 164 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Haiti averaged higher in 1 and Madagascar in 1.

About this data
Total reserves comprise holdings of monetary gold, special drawing rights, reserves of IMF members held by the IMF, and holdings of foreign exchange under the control of monetary authorities.
